HerokuのSTG環境でログインしようとするとActiveRecord::StatementInvalidbin/bundle in load at line 3 とでる
ちょっと前にサーバー側の方がいなくなってしまい、
フロント側担当していた自分がすべて見なくてはいけなくなり、まだまだRails初心者なのですが、Rails、Herokuを使用してWebサービスを開発、運営しているものです。
現在まで正常に動いていたのですが、
HerokuのStaging環境だけログインしようとすると(DBをUPDATEしようとすると)エラーが発生してしまいます。
ログイン画面は表示されるのでbundleでこけていないと思うのですが
おそらくDBの権限がどこかのタイミングでなくなってしまったのか、
ちょっとどこをどうしたら良いのか検討がつきません。
下記のようなことに陥った方がいましたら、解決方法などご教示願いたいですmm
またHerokuのSTG環境がmysql2の場合のDB操作方法がちょっとわかりません。。
###発生している問題・エラーメッセージ
ActiveRecord::StatementInvalidbin/bundle in load at line 3 errorMysql2::Error: UPDATE command denied to user '*********'@'11.111.111.111' for table 'users': UPDATE `users` SET `current_sign_in_at` = '2017-02-19 08:45:29', `current_sign_in_ip` = '99.999.99.999', `last_sign_in_at` = '2017-01-19 04:36:55', `sign_in_count` = 37, `updated_at` = '2017-02-19 08:45:29' WHERE `users`.`id` = 0
###試したこと
↓マイグレート
heroku run rake db:migrate --app oooooo
↓リスタート
heroku restart --app oooooo
また正常に動作しているmasterからコードを引っ張ってきて
STG側のコードをmasterと同じものにしてHeroku側を更新
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。